Diagrammerのmermaidでシークエンス図

はじめに

シークエンス図をExcelで作るのが辛すぎます。

Rで作れるらしいので、やってみました。

このページのシークエンス図を再現してみます。

準備

library(DiagrammeR)

シークエンス図を作る

DiagrammeR::mermaidを利用します。

日本語でちゃんといけます。

mermaid("
sequenceDiagram
  僕->>寿司職人: 寿司依頼
  寿司職人->>冷蔵庫: ネタ検索
  冷蔵庫->>寿司職人: ネタ
  寿司職人->>僕: 寿司
")

これは簡単です!